Songbirds by Christy Lefteri

Songbirds is a touching tale of economic migrant workers in Cyprus. Nisha has left her 2 year old daughter with her own mother back in Africa in order to work and send money home. It is only when she goes missing that Petra, her employer, realises Nisha's true worth and as she searches for Nisha she comes to see the life Nisha leads and discovers truths about herself as, well. Heart-rending and with beautiful descriptions and prose this novel throws light on the plight on economic emigrants, exposing exploitation and mistreatment of vulnerable communities.

Based on the real-life disappearance of domestic workers in Cyprus, Christy Lefteri has crafted a poignant, deeply empathetic narrative of the human stories behind the headlines.
